Hey null, would you like to subscribe to our awesome weekly local deals newsletter ?Of course, you can easily unsubscribe whenever you want.

No thanks
We did not find "Hayes" in "South Mountain ON", but we found results in "ON".

650 results for Hayes in South Mountain ON:

  • Sort By:
  • Refine by:
  • Results per page:
  • Displaying 316 to 330 of 650 matches

M Hayes

(905) 294-0918
35 Spragg Markham ON L3P 5W3 Get directions

J I Hayes

(905) 789-7246
17 Golf Links Brampton ON L6R 1W5 Get directions

S Hayes

(613) 634-9949
915 Auden Park Kingston ON K7M 4T8 Get directions

J Hayes

(647) 430-9763
1286 Wilson Toronto ON M3M 3G4 Get directions

E Hayes

(519) 204-8454
955 Huron 610 London ON N5Y 4V6 Get directions

D Hayes

(519) 884-2329
411 Mossom Waterloo ON N2K 2G7 Get directions

Murray Hayes

(519) 766-1515
87 Neeve 109 Guelph ON N1E 6Z5 Get directions

B & D Hayes

(519) 882-1107
4298 Brigden RR 3 Petrolia ON N0N 1R0 Get directions

P Hayes

(416) 499-9085
40 Resolution Toronto ON M2H 1N4 Get directions

D Hayes

(416) 461-7720
4 Hahn Toronto ON M5A 4C5 Get directions

V Hayes

(613) 544-6588
745 15 1006 Kingston ON K7K 0J6 Get directions

F Hayes

(519) 885-6683
367 Green Acres Waterloo ON N2K 1Y9 Get directions

Dennis Hayes

(416) 494-6064
21 Leith Hill Toronto ON M2J 1Y9 Get directions

Jacqueline Hayes

(647) 827-1262
Toronto ON Get directions

C Hayes

(705) 478-9698
173 Whitney North Bay ON P1A 1Z1 Get directions
  • Results per page:

Business Results

Jeff Hayes Contracting

Hallville, ON, K0E 1S0

Category: General Contractors